Rutherford Yards,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 12
Scope and Contents

View of Rutherford yards showing piles of debris between tracks dumped by impact of cars rolling off hump. Trainmen favor walking on side with least obstacles with no regard to which side of locomotive signals are passed.

Dates: 1960

Steelton Industries, 1960

 File — Box: 58, Folder: 15
Scope and Contents

View of construction work in progress at Steelton, Penn Railroad tracks cross roadway at freight station. Piles of materials as well as structures obscure view of approaching vehicles. Note lack of signs indicating railroad crossing.

Dates: 1960
